Let (X,f) be a compact system, that is (X,d) is a compact metric space,f:X?X is a continuous mapping. This thesis focuses on the study of sensitivity.The whole thesis is divided into four chapters.The first chapter is an introduction. In this chapter, some basic conceptions of dynamical systems and its historical background as well as some related known results were reviewed.In the second chapter, m- sensitivity and cofinite sensitivity are studied.Furthermore, the concept of m- confinite sensitivity is introduced, and for the cases of dynamical systems on lines, trees and finite sub-shifts, it is proved that confinite sensitivity and m- confinite sensitivity are equivalent for any m32. Moreover, it is shown in this chapter that a strong mixing system is m- confinite sensitivity for any m32.In the third chapter, by the properties of families and a sequence of continuous mappings satisfying some conditions, the equivalent conditions for a compact system to be m- sensitive, m- ergodic sensitive, m- Banach upper density sensitive and m- confinite sensitivity are obtained, respectively. After those, the relation between the sensitivity of a compact system and the transitivity of the product system with itself is studied.In the fourth chapter, by the idea of statistics, the new conceptions of m- mean sensitivity and m- equicontinuity are introduced, some equivalent conditions for a compact system to be m- mean sensitivity are gotten and the properties of m- mean sensitivity are studied.
